Ramsgate Beach NSW — Suburb Profile

Population, median income, rent prices, housing costs and demographics for Ramsgate Beach, New South Wales. ABS Census 2021.

The population of Ramsgate Beach NSW is 1,734 according to the 2021 Census. The median personal income in Ramsgate Beach is $860 per week ($44,720 per year). Median rent in Ramsgate Beach is $480 per week ($2,080 per month). Ramsgate Beach has a median age of 45 years, older than the national median of 38. Ramsgate Beach has a population density of 4304.9 people per km².

The most common overseas birthplace in Ramsgate Beach is Greece. The most common religion is Catholic (26% of residents). After English, the most spoken language is Greek. The median monthly mortgage repayment in Ramsgate Beach is $2,184.

There were 15 recorded offences in Ramsgate Beach in 2025-26, a rate of 9 offences per 1,000 people. The most common offence category was theft (8 offences).
